1) Determine the mass of phosphorous pentachloride that is produced from a reaction between 166.36 g of phosphorus and 1.20kg of chlorine.

2)calculate the mass of excess that is left over.

3) if 825 g of phosphorus pentachloride was obtained in a lab, what is the percent yield?

The concept of a limiting reagent is not difficult.  It is what one would run out of first.  Suppose that my recipe for making a cheese sandwich is two slices of bread plus one slice of cheese makes a sandwich.  And suppose that I have six slices of bread and four slices of cheese.  What is the limiting reagent, and what is the theoretical yield of sandwiches?  I recommend writing this out formally.
